Fugro has been awarded a combined geophysical and geotechnical project by Hess Exploration Australia Pty Ltd. (Hess) to assist in Hess’ activities in the Northern Carnarvon Basin offshore Northwest Australia, Fugro said in a news release.
Fugro’s work will include seabed and shallow geological investigations including in areas of difficult terrain.
For the first phase of the survey Fugro said it will use of of its Hugin 1000 autonomous underwater vehicles to map the seabed. The data will be used to optimize planning for the subsequent sediment sampling phase where a variety of techniques will be used.
Fugro’s geoconsultancy team will also deliver an integrated data model for input to Hess’ ongoing analysis, the release said.
The project is planned to take place in first-quarter 2016.
